Arlington Capital Partners Announces the Sale of Ontario Systems


Arlington Capital Partners ("Arlington Capital"), a Washington, DC-based private equity firm, announced today that Ontario Systems ("Ontario" or the "Company") has executed a definitive agreement to be acquired by New Mountain Capital. Ontario Systems is a leading provider of enterprise software that automates operations and accelerates revenue recovery for clients in the healthcare, accounts receivable management (ARM), and government markets. Terms of the transaction were not disclosed.

About Ontario Systems

Established in 1980, Ontario Systems is a leading provider of enterprise software designed to improve operations and revenue recovery for clients in the healthcare industry and the accounts receivable management (ARM) market as well as federal, state, and local governments. Headquartered in Muncie, IN, with additional offices in Vancouver, WA, and Albuquerque, NM, and 500+ employees in 28 states, Ontario Systems offers a full portfolio of leading software platforms including the Artiva family of products, FACS, TCS, RevQ®, and Ontario Omni®. Ontario Systems serves 600+ hospital network customers?including 5 of the 15 largest hospital networks?that actively manage over $40 billion in receivables collectively, as well as 8 of the 10 largest ARM companies and more than 600 federal, state, and municipal government clients in the U.S. Ontario Systems' portfolio also includes Justice Systems solutions such as FullCourt Enterprisetm, whose integrated technologies empower state and local governments to manage court cases, process online payments, and automate revenue recovery processes.
